    Summary

    This painting of a black cat, signed and dated by Okubo, was sent to Roy Leeper and Gaylor Hall.
    Inscription on label verso (handwritten): To Roy from Okubo

    Citation

    Miné Okubo. Painting of a black cat, 1972. Roy Leeper and Gaylord Hall collection of Miné Okubo papers, circa 1940-2001. Archives of American Art, Smithsonian Institution.
